District 9 market pulse
Over the past 12 months, buyers closed 1,937 non-landed private deals in District 9 (Orchard), at an average of S$2,886 psf. Liquidity at that level cuts negotiation risk — comparable sales are easy to find, and exiting later is straightforward if this persona's needs change.
